Technology integration in learning has been revolutionizing education in recent years, offering new opportunities for students to engage with material, collaborate with peers, and personalize their learning experiences. As alternative schooling and education models continue to evolve, the incorporation of technology into teaching practices has become increasingly important.
One of the key benefits of technology integration in learning is its ability to cater to individual student needs. With the use of adaptive software and personalized learning platforms, educators can tailor instructional content to meet each student’s unique strengths, weaknesses, and learning styles. This level of customization allows students to progress at their own pace and ensures that they are receiving instruction that is relevant and engaging.
In addition to personalized learning experiences, technology integration also promotes collaboration among students. Virtual classrooms, online discussion forums, and collaborative projects facilitated by digital tools enable students to work together regardless of physical distance. Through these collaborative activities, students develop critical thinking skills, communication abilities, and a sense of teamwork – all essential competencies for success in the 21st-century workforce.
Furthermore, technology integration in learning opens up a world of resources beyond traditional textbooks and classroom materials. Online databases, educational websites, interactive simulations, and multimedia content provide students with a wealth of information at their fingertips. This access to diverse resources not only enhances the depth and breadth of knowledge available to students but also fosters independent inquiry skills as they learn how to navigate digital information effectively.
Another significant advantage of technology integration in learning is its capacity for enhancing engagement and motivation among students. Interactive games, virtual reality experiences, video tutorials – these are just a few examples of how technology can make learning more dynamic and enjoyable for learners. By incorporating elements of gamification into lessons or using multimedia presentations to convey complex concepts visually, educators can capture students’ interest and inspire them to actively participate in their own education.
Moreover, technology integration enables teachers to collect real-time data on student performance through assessment tools embedded within digital platforms. By analyzing this data promptly, educators can identify areas where individual students may be struggling or excelling and adjust their instruction accordingly. This data-driven approach not only supports differentiated instruction but also empowers educators with insights into the effectiveness of their teaching strategies.
Despite these benefits offered by technology integration in learning environments today’s educational landscape presents challenges that must be navigated thoughtfully when implementing such technologies effectively:
1) Access & Equity: Not all students have equal access or familiarity with digital devices or high-speed internet at home which could create disparities between those who do have access versus those who don’t.
2) Digital Literacy: Students need guidance on how best utilize various digital tools; hence there should be sufficient training provided so that they can navigate online platforms responsibly.
3) Cybersecurity Concerns: The protection of personal data stored on educational platforms is crucial due risks associated with cyber threats an increased awareness regarding privacy concerns surrounding tech usage will help maintain trust amongst stakeholders involved.
4) Over-reliance on Technology: While integrating tech into education brings about numerous advantages it’s equally important ensure it supplements rather than replaces traditional teaching methods fostering balance between screen time offline activities vital
